No other hotels exist on the island, so the island remains an exclusive and private refuge for Fregate Island guests only. There are only 16 villas built on the island with commanding views over the ocean, located directly above cliffs. Two of Fregate Island private villas have been built with families in mind, standing on sheltered meadows whilst other villas are situated on the coastline. Each villa has a living room, large bedroom and two bathrooms and is decorated with hand carved wood, Thai silk and Egyptian cotton, with antiques and Asian artwork adding a personal touch.
The main restaurant serves a la Carte breakfast and gourmet cuisine with a breathtaking view of the ocean. Creole delicacies are served in the carefully restored Seychelles Plantation House, which is also a museum. The nine beautiful beaches of Fregate Island offer swimming, snorkelling, scuba diving, deep sea fishing and other water sports, while a fresh water swimming pool is centrally situated between the villas, integrated into a natural rock basin. The hotel also has a fitness centre, library and playground.
